A FOREST RESERVE AT WAITAKEREI.

The City Council last night unanimously concurred in the request made by the large and influential deputation which waited upon them in reference to securing-a forest reserve at Waitakerei. The object of making the reserve was pointed out by Professor Thomas and Mr. Upton, and Mr. Devore stated what he had done in the way of having pieces of land set aside, and directed attention to the importance of the matter in. view of an addition to the sources of water supply for the city. The committee appointed will look into the details, so that the Council may go to the Government with a specific request. It must be remembered that no demand will be made to the Government to purchase land in order to hand it over to the city, nor will the Council ask for any land which will be profitable to the Government for the purposes of settlement. The land comprised in these reserves is quite valueless except for such a purpose as the Council would put it to, in which respect indeed it will be exceedingly precious to Auckland in the future. The kauri trees on it will be preserved, and persons will not be allowed to shoot birds over it, nor to hunt kiwis, which are at present tolerably numerous. If this opportunity is neglected, in a few years we shall be bitterly regretting our apathy, and the citizens of Auckland who come after us would award us no small measure of blame. ' We do not think that the Government will make any difficulty in acceding to the request of the Council.
